Output 995def8dea5099ee3d5d9f4ce1a484b13674a0398925aa325a6330e87ce2c841:0

value
156979178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c55dd905d5d0061716a7b38304d876687d85ee OP_EQUAL
address
3MBLHg6eEKSZKE71kvdZyaDHezjHsgmYhs
transaction
995def8dea5099ee3d5d9f4ce1a484b13674a0398925aa325a6330e87ce2c841
spent
true